Popular Welder’s Certifications

Although the AWS’ standard CW (Certified Welder) credential paves the way for almost all positions, some industries call for their certain certificate. Some of the most-common of which are highlighted below.

  • American Society of Mechanical Engineers Certification for individuals who deal with boiler and pressurized containers
  • CW Credentials to be a Certified Welder
  • American Petroleum Institute Certification for those that work on pipelines in the oil and gas field
  • CWI and SCWI Certifications for inspectors and senior inspectors

This table displays pay and labor estimates for professional welders in Illinois through the end of the decade.

Illinois Employment
2012 2022 Change Annual Job Openings
Welders, Cutters, Solderers, and Brazers 13,470 14,300 6% 410
Illinois Annual Salary
Low Median High
Welders,
Cutters, Solderers, and Brazers
$24,000 $35,700 $52,300

Source: O*Net Online
